    Just off Solano, you'll find a super cute curated store - shop local! - with a lovely and unique selection of ceramics, clothing, jewelry, art, children's items, and more. Do you need to get a gift for an artistic friend? Would you like to treat yourself to a little something special? Are you a supporter of shopping local, especially with friendly, helpful and tasteful shop owners? Well then, look no further. I walked out of the store with a wooden stacking gift for my friend's baby which was made in Germany and only used safe dye to color the wood. For my new mom friend, I picked up the heavenly smelling Everyday Oil which can be used, well, every day and pretty much everywhere (belly, face, hair, hands, etc.) I picked up a scrumptious perfume roller for myself. I was eyeing some of the jewelry and ceramics and spoon and cheese knife and... the list goes on. I can't wait for my next visit!

    Reason for visit: Support local! Visit date: September 5, 2017 First time? Yes! Morningtide is a thoughtfully curated shop filled with unique, high-quality goods. Today was their soft opening and since I love local shops I had to visit on the first day to peruse and meet the owners. The shop is small but is packed with so much talent. Come in to treat yourself or find a fun gift for a loved one. There are women's clothing options, home goods, art, teas, chocolates, ceramics, soaps, and lots more. On this visit I snagged a box of QUIN caramels (my fave!). I can't wait to see the business grow! Welcome to Albany, Morningtide! Also good to know: The Morningtide grand opening party is on Saturday, September 16 and their online shop launches in early 2018.
